# ARREARS OF REVENUE.

8. A statement showing the arrears of Revenue at the termination of the financial year 1929 is enclosed showing a total sum of $353,213.70 outstanding on the 31st of December, 1929, since which date, and on the 31st of July, 1930, the position is as follows:

Collected since 1.1.1930 $290,805.79 Written off $54,485.36 Outstanding on 31.7.1930 $7,922.55 Total $353,213.70

On reviewing the statement it will be seen that the amount of $4,991.63 outstanding on the 31st July, 1930, in connection with Premia on New Leases, compares very favourably with the amount of $150,383.28 outstanding on the 31st of July, 1929, in respect of arrears of revenue for the year 1928. It will also be observed that a sum of $50,289.00 appears as having been written off, this involved no actual loss on the part of the Government, being in the nature of unrealized premia on account of cancellations and re-entries by Government.
